If the inmate is convicted of Aggravated Murder, Murder, a first, second or third degree offense of violence or is serving a life sentence, the victim will be automatically notified of specified events, regardless of whether the victim has requested notification. Full-time execution and service of both felony and civil arrest warrants, Service of bench warrants issued by the Cuyahoga County Common Pleas Court, Service of temporary protection orders (TPOs), Out of state prisoner extraditions, Apprehension of wanted fugitives throughout the jurisdiction of the Cuyahoga County Sheriff’s Office.
